2004 Ford Freestar Wheel Offset
Quick specs
- Wheel size
- 6.5x16 · 7x16 · 7x17 · 7.5x17
- Offset
- ET44 · ET40
- Backspacing
- 4.98 in · 5.23 in · 5.32 in
- Bolt pattern
- 5×114.3
- Center bore
- 63.3 mm, 63.4 mm
- Thread
- M12×1.5, 1/2"-20 UNF
- Tire size
- Multiple — see configurations
OEM configurations
| Configuration | Rim | Offset | Backspacing | Tire | Bolt pattern | Center bore | Thread |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 3.9i · V6, Petrol | 6.5x16 | ET44 | 4.98 in | 225/60R16 | 5x114.3 | 63.4 mm | 1/2" - 20 UNF |
| 3.9i · V6, Petrol | 7x16 | ET44 | 5.23 in | 235/60R16 | 5x114.3 | 63.4 mm | 1/2" - 20 UNF |
| 3.9i · V6, Petrol | 7x17 | ET44 | 5.23 in | 225/55R17 | 5x114.3 | 63.4 mm | 1/2" - 20 UNF |
| 3.9i · V6, Petrol | 7x17 | ET44 | 5.23 in | 235/55R17 | 5x114.3 | 63.4 mm | 1/2" - 20 UNF |
| 4.2i · 4.2L, V6, Petrol | 6.5x16 | ET44 | 4.98 in | 225/60R16 | 5x114.3 | 63.4 mm | 1/2" - 20 UNF |
| 4.2i · 4.2L, V6, Petrol | 7x16 | ET44 | 5.23 in | 235/60R16 | 5x114.3 | 63.4 mm | 1/2" - 20 UNF |
| 4.2i · 4.2L, V6, Petrol | 7x17 | ET44 | 5.23 in | 235/55R17 | 5x114.3 | 63.4 mm | 1/2" - 20 UNF |
| 4.2i · 4.2L, V6, Petrol | 7.5x17 | ET40 | 5.32 in | 245/55R17 | 5x114.3 | 63.4 mm | 1/2" - 20 UNF |
